Cost of Elderly Bathroom Remodeling in Parker

Remodeling a bathroom to accommodate the needs of elderly individuals can significantly improve safety and functionality. In Parker, CO, the cost of such a project can vary widely depending on several factors. Understanding these factors and the common tasks involved can help homeowners budget effectively and ensure their loved ones have a safe and comfortable bathroom.

Factors Affecting Cost

  • Size of the Bathroom: Larger bathrooms require more materials and labor, increasing the overall cost.
  • Quality of Materials: Higher-end materials, such as non-slip tiles and custom fixtures, can significantly raise the price.
  • Extent of Modifications: Simple updates like grab bars are less expensive than major renovations like walk-in tubs.
  • Plumbing and Electrical Work: Upgrading plumbing and electrical systems can add to the cost, especially in older homes.
  • Labor Costs: The cost of labor can vary based on the contractor's experience and the complexity of the job.
  • Permits and Inspections: Local regulations may require permits and inspections, adding to the overall expense.

Common Tasks and Costs

Task Average Cost (Parker, CO)
Installing Grab Bars $100 - $300
Adding a Walk-In Tub $2,500 - $10,000
Non-Slip Flooring Installation $800 - $2,500
Widening Doorways $300 - $800 per doorway
Installing a Raised Toilet $200 - $600
Adding a Shower Seat $150 - $500
Replacing Fixtures $200 - $1,000
Plumbing Upgrades $500 - $2,000
Electrical Work $300 - $1,200
Total Bathroom Remodel $8,000 - $25,000
